The Doctrine of Balaam: What it Is
First,
notice
Yahuweh told Balaam, "You shall not go with them..." (Num 22:12). At
first Balaam agreed to that word, but later, with the possibility of
riches and fame, Balaam decided to ask Yahuweh again.
So
later Yahuweh told Balaam, "If the men come to call you, rise
up and go with them" (Num 22:20).
Then
in the morning, Balaam went with the men (Num
22:21) — and next
we see the angel of Yahuweh standing in the way, sword in hand,
intending to kill Balaam (Num 22:22; 31-33).
Yahuweh
told Balaam that the reason He intended to kill Balaam was because his
Way
was perverse (Num 22:32).
In order to see clearly
what Balaam's error was, and what his perverse way was, let's
recap what we have seen.
First,
we see that Balaam disregarded, and did not obey
Yahuweh’s earlier
command to him ("Do not go with them").
Next,
we see that Balaam regarded, and obeyed Yahuweh's
later command to him ("rise up and go with them").
Then,
we see Yahuweh as an adversary with a sword, who told Balaam his way
was perverse.
From this we see immediately
that Balaam did not keep
every
word of Yahuweh, by which we must all live (Matt 4:4; Luke 4:4; Deut
8:3).
Instead, Balaam rejected Yahuweh's
earlier word, in
favour of His
later word.
Notice
that Balaam may have assumed Yahuweh’s
later
word had
nullified Yahuweh’s
earlier
word.
Next, we see that Balaam had even disobeyed the
later
word,
when he left the next morning without meeting the terms of
Yahuweh’s
condition ("if the men come to call you") (Num
22:20,21). This imperfect obedience to the
later
command, however, is a
consequence of disobedience to the
earlier.
We
might say that
Balaam held to a
twisted version
of Yahuweh’s
later command. We might also say that the later Word is always wrested, or twisted, if it does not agree with the earlier Word!
Thus
we see that because Balaam rejected Yahuweh’s
earlier
word, Balaam failed to live by
every
Word of Yahuweh. This is the way Yahuweh calls perverse, and it was for
this reason that Yahuweh sought to kill Balaam with a sword!
To
summarise, we might say that what Balaam did was to simply
reject the
Earlier Word of Yahuweh, with the hope
that the
Later Word of Yahuweh would be more
favourable to his purposes, and more agreeable to his motive.
His
motive was greed, but his action was to reject, and deny
the
earlier Word, in thinking the
earlier
word had been somehow 'nullified.'
